A drive over the moors away, this is my favourite place. The views are stunning. There is a circular walk around the reservoir over two dams which takes about 1.5hrs (7.5km) - for the more adventurous you can add on the loop around the second reservoir too! Toilets on site and occasionally the cafe is open but don’t rely on it.

One of our favourites on foot or bike. You can walk on a good solid lane or right around over the fields following the footpath.

Amazing scenery! Whether it's your first time or you're experienced in canoeing, Scar House Reservoir is a picturesque location to learn new or develop previous skills. What a place to watch wildlife too! Curlews, oystercatchers, dippers and Red Kite are easily spotted. No previous experience is necessary with canoeing or other outdoor adventure activities. How Stean Gorge provides all safety equipment and can teach canoeing for all abilities – making this an ideal activity for people of any age or skill level.

Scar House Reservoir is the second of the three reservoirs in Upper Nidderdale, England, the others being Angram Reservoir and Gouthwaite Reservoir. Between them they attract around 150,000 visitors a year. Angram and Scar House were built to supply water to the Bradford area of West Yorkshire, England.
